The front wing for carving and surfing that’s easy to pump with a formidable drive.
A magical rail to rail, along with an impressive glide and a truly comfortable lift, is what the Curve H stands out for. Qualities that make it very accessible despite being a performance wing.
It is the front wing of choice for mixing simplicity and the advantages of high aspect foils; be it for winging, surf foiling, kite foiling, dockstarts, or even wake foiling. It excels in carves, jumps, pumping, freeflying… impressive versatility without any complexity.
In its DNA we find the outline of the Curve which makes it a bestseller. Its very rounded leading edge that sets the tips back, makes for a very healthy drive in carves, be it in the low end or at high speed. It's not a front wing for snappy turns: it's a carver. It has grip and won't lose the line of your carve. You can feel a form of constant traction in any trajectory, as opposed to with a more sneaky behavior.
The generous profile in the center offers a lot of lift. It takes off super early and the glide is fabulous on a huge range of speeds. In surfing it’s a game changer. Pumping is very effective without being technical: This magical profile “never” stalls!

The Curve H has an aspect ratio of 8.4 which makes it a performance wing without compromising its accessibility. It’s a front wing that carves, accelerates and glides while maintaining incredible low end and pumping capabilities.
The outline of the Curve H is curved towards the back to move its center of lift back. In addition to providing stability in carves, this artificially reduces the front to rear span to free the foil in yaw: the foil carves and turns short even at low speed.
On the wave it carves hard without overwhelming the surfer thanks to a high moderate aspect that perfectly blends glide and maneuverability. The behavior is very healthy; it goes from one rail to the other naturally. This moderation gives it a lot of versatility which makes it the perfect foil to access the high aspect shapes.
The profile is optimized to boost comfort and acceleration at low to medium speeds, while accepting relatively high speeds.
This wing is very forgiving in near stalling situations and allows for extensive pumping throughout its range of use.

The Curve H's dihedral is present to ensure grip in solid carves with a lot of pressure such as big bottom turns for example. It remains light to boost its lifty and planing character, which gives it a lot of comfort in the low end. This dihedral is progressive to facilitate grip in the carves, and limit breaching.

The tips are flat to facilitate rail to rail, improve hold when breaching the tip, maximize lift and pumping stability. Performance and comfort in the low end are boosted, as is forgiveness to piloting errors.

The settings of the foil on your board is identical to the previous version and all the GONG foils. This balance of forces is precisely calculated to guarantee you a constant feeling, especially when you move from one FW to another in a session.

Some generalities on the choice of front wing sizes:
The preferred size will depend on your foiling discipline, your level, your weight, the conditions of your spot but also your board and your wing.
When pumping, you want as much surface as possible to be able to get going without the help of a wave or wind. By improving your technique and gaining more speed, you can reduce the surface area you need.
In surf/SUP foiling, the perfect surface area would be small enough to turn with ease but large enough to take off and pump comfortably.
In wing foiling, all sizes work. The heavier the rider and/or the lighter the wind, the larger the size. Conversely, riders who are lighter and comfortable with takeoff can look for smaller sizes.
When kite foiling, you want to avoid wingspans of more than 80 cm because the counter-heel is significant and the tips will easily breach the surface. Favor lower aspect ratio front wings to start because they provide a lot of lift for a limited wingspan.

General information on the choice of stab sizes:
The preferred size will depend on your foiling discipline, your level, your weight, the conditions of your spot but also your front wing.
A larger stab will make take-off easier because the foil will generate a significant torque which will tend to give it a significant angle of attack. This also implies more front foot pressure.
A smaller stab will be more technical on takeoff but will boost speed and maneuverability. We also lose some front foot pressure, which means having to move the foil forward in the boxes to regain this stability.
Always adjust the size of the stab to the size of the front wing to obtain a balanced flight and functioning harmony between these two components.
